So in summary, tariffs remain in place on our three largest trading partners Canada, Mexico and China; 10% on all others

And he increased the tariffs on goods from China to 125%

American consumers are still going to feel an immense amount of pain.

6. REUTERS: US tariffs on Mexico and Canada unaffected by 90-day pause, White House official says
Wed Apr 9, 2025, 07:05 PM
Apr 2025
The U.S. tariffs on goods imported from Mexico and Canada will not be affected by the 90-day pause on tariffs announced by President Donald Trump on Wednesday, a White House official said.

The United States' 25% tariff on goods it imports from Mexico and Canada that are not covered under the region's USMCA trade pact remains in effect, the official said, adding that energy and potash from the two countries will also continue be tariffed at 10%.
